L1 & L2 Support Engineer (ITS & Tolling)

← Back to Available Jobs

Job Overview

Provide 24/7 L1/L2 operational and technical support for OMNIA Traffic Management and Tolling Back-Office systems, monitoring infrastructure, applications, roadside subsystems and transaction integrity under defined SLA/KPI requirements.

Qualifications and Requirements

  • Education & Qualifications: Bachelor’s degree in IT, Computer Engineering, Computer Science or related field.
  • Experience: 3–5 years in L1/L2 IT/OT operations support, ideally ITS, tolling or mission-critical environments.
  • Skills: VMware vSphere/vCenter/vSAN/ESXi/VxRail; SAP S/4HANA, CRM, databases and ITIL incident/change processes; English required and Arabic is a plus.

NOC Lead

← Back to Available Jobs

Job Overview

Lead 24x7x365 Network Operations Center activities, ensuring SLA compliance, escalation management, SOP governance, service improvement, staff scheduling, training and KPI reporting.

Qualifications and Requirements

  • Education & Qualifications: Bachelor’s degree in Network Engineering, Telecommunications or related field.
  • Experience: 10+ years in Network Operations, including 3+ years in management/team leadership.
  • Skills: NOC operations, incident management, SLA/service improvement, ISF governance; CCNP, ITIL and PMP are preferred.

NOC Analysts (L1)

← Back to Available Jobs

Job Overview

Monitor network events and alerts, perform first-level diagnostics, log and track incidents, follow triage scripts, escalate to L2 and maintain shift handover documentation in a 24/7 environment.

Qualifications and Requirements

  • Education & Qualifications: Bachelor’s degree in IT, Networking or a related field.
  • Experience: 2–3 years in network monitoring or NOC operations.
  • Skills: Networking fundamentals, monitoring tools, ticketing, incident logging and escalation; CCNA or Network+ preferred.

CV Writing Help

Tailor the CV to the specific Mannai Corporation QPSC vacancy rather than sending the same generic document to every role.

Use a clear professional structure: contact details, concise profile, relevant experience, education, certifications, technical tools and selected achievements. Put the strongest job-relevant evidence near the top.

Write achievement bullets with accurate scope and outcomes where possible. Keep dates, titles and qualifications consistent with supporting documents and the information entered in the employer’s application system.

  • Use role keywords naturally when they truthfully describe your experience; do not keyword-stuff the CV.
  • For technical roles, include relevant systems, tools, projects or certifications only when genuinely held or used.
  • Proofread names, dates, contact information and attachments before submission.
